Getting around Ladakh

Leh runs on a local taxi union: outside vehicles and most rentals are not permitted on the routes to Pangong and Nubra, and both sit behind an inner line permit that has to name each traveller in advance. There is no sedan tier here because the passes are not sedan terrain. Every experience below includes the vehicle, a local driver, and the permit filing.

Best months

June to September. Khardung La and Chang La carry snow into June and the overland routes into Ladakh close through winter.

Getting there

Direct flights into Leh from Delhi take about 1 hr 20 mins and land you at 11,000 ft, so plan two days of acclimatising before any pass. By road it is 2 days from Manali or from Srinagar, and both highways are seasonal, usually open around June to early October.
